Minimally invasive dentistry in the healthcare system: Bupa Dental Care and the transformation of caries prevention

British network Bupa Dental Care has entered into a partnership with Swiss company vVARDIS to expand access to a minimally invasive method for stopping and reversing early-stage caries. The innovative approach allows clinicians to intervene before filling becomes necessary, preserving the healthy tooth structure.

Early intervention as the foundation of prevention

In England, caries remains one of the leading causes of hospitalization in early childhood. Bupa Dental Care emphasizes that the introduction of Curodont Repair aligns with its strategy of preventive care and positive patient experience, particularly for people experiencing dental phobia. According to the network’s specialists, an early positive experience shapes a patient’s attitude towards dental care for life.

Neil Sikka, Director of Dental Services at Bupa Dental Care, noted that offering Curodont Repair to patients and insurance programme clients expands the clinicians’ arsenal for treating incipient caries prior to the filling stage. This makes it possible to preserve the healthy tooth structure and provide patients with more choices in treatment options.

vVARDIS co-founders Haley and Goli Abiwaldie stated their intention to change the paradigm of caries management through the implementation of non-invasive approaches, which increases patient confidence in the necessity of dental treatment and positive perception of preventive care.
